Brendan Carr Interview

Here are Carr's priorities:

CARR: Yeah, there’s four main ideas that I’ve been talking a lot about in terms of the agenda that I want to run. I mean, obviously, first and foremost, I want to make sure I continue to work with the Trump transition team and make sure I understand 100% what their agenda is. But for my part, number one is looking at tech censorship. Number two, there’s a whole set of media issues that I think deserve the FCC taking a fresh look at. There’s -- third, a whole set of economic issues from permitting reform to spectrum to the space economy, where, frankly, we’ve got to add some rocket fuel to that process. And then finally, national security. I think particularly with Salt Typhoon top of mind for a lot of people, it’s important that we continue to make progress there.

ASTS Block 1 Satellite Unfurling Ahead of Schedule:
AST SpaceMobile completed the unfurling of its five Block 1 satellites six weeks after launch, moving ahead of schedule. This rapid deployment primes the satellites for upcoming commercial and U.S. government operations, showcasing ASTS's commitment to timely and reliable performance.

Promotion to Prime Contractor in the HALO Project:
AST SpaceMobile advanced from subcontractor status to prime contractor with the U.S. Space Development Agency (SDA) under the HALO initiative. This pivotal promotion allows ASTS to manage contracts directly, highlighting its growing technical maturity and strengthened industry relationships.

HALO Demonstrations Begin with ASTS as Key Player:
ASTS is among 19 companies chosen for the SDA’s HALO project, aiming to enhance missile tracking and communication capabilities in low-Earth orbit. The initial orders involve the launch of two satellites within 12 to 18 months, with the possibility for larger contracts as the program expands.
